English 4 Settings • Display: Adjust resolution, external display and screensaver settings for the right look. • Power Center: Adjust power settings to save energy. • Network Center: Connect to the Internet via LAN or wireless. • Audio: Adjust volume settings for the best sound. • System: View system device information and settings. • Date & Time: Set your computer's date and time. • Touchpad: Adjust touchpad settings. • Live Update: Retrieve online updates for your operating system and programs...
